Shop ‘Til You Drop: Regina’s Best Shopping Centers
Shop ‘Til You Drop: Regina’s Best Shopping Centers Looking for the best places to shop in Regina, Saskatchewan? Whether you’re a local or just visiting, this guide will help you find the top shopping...